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5978447 1139602770 834449181 904
309583 3068 0977646
309583 3068 0977646
53 4153958462 21032852
All about undefined
Interested in learning more?
309583 3068 0977646
53 4153958462 21032852
See more
2929794 9478729047
9501746933 17999 74520454528
See more
5622 93721501
78872431 14803007 04711
See more